Note: DO NOT plug in range at this time.

5C) Four Wire Flexible Conduit Con-

nection

1. Disconnect electrical power at the breaker box.
2. Remove the terminal block cover to expose the terminal block.
3. Remove the top nut, star washer, and round washer from each post.

Note: DO NOT remove last round washer, last nut or internal wire leads.

4. Remove screw from bottom end of ground strap.
5. Remove ground strap from center post. Discard.
6. Attach one terminal lug (packaged with this manual) through hole below termi-

nal block with ground screw.

7. Place one terminal lug (packaged with this manual) on each post. Replace the

star washer and round washer and secure with 20 inch pounds of torque.

8. Strip 3/8 (9.53 mm) inches of insulation from the end of the wire.

9. Insert the insulated grounding wire into the lug below the terminal block.
10. Insert stripped end of white wire into the center lug. Secure the clamping-

screw.

11. Insert stripped end of red wire into the left lug. Secure clamping screw.
12. Insert black wire into the right lug. Secure clamping screw.

13. Tighten each clamping screw with the appropriate torque (see table).

Table 2: Appropriate Torque Levels for Aluminum or Copper Wire

Gauge

Torque (in./lbs.)

Torque (Nm)

6

35

3.95

8

25

2.82
